Best Beaches in Andalusia

 
  • Malagueta Beach

    The hotspot of Malaga - this beach is undoubtedly the most popular and populous one in the city. This is both an upside and a downside.

  • Palo Beach

    This beach is popular with mostly students and the young crowd. Calm water, fine sand and countless kiosks.

  • Baños del Carmen Beach

    A neat suburban beach that has been a popular resort for ages. There are some charming old bathing facilities too.

  • Matalascañas Beach

    Virgin beach with a stretch of golden sand and mild waves - no wonder it is awarded with a Blue Flag.

  • Burriana Beach

    The largest and most popular beach in the area. Clear, Blue Flag-awarded beach with a fine sand is lined with busy promenade.

  • Calahonda Beach

    Relatively small beach where you can still see the local fishermen working - and even their tiny houses built by the rocks!

  • Torrecilla Beach

    Awarded with the Blue Flag, this beach is easily accessible and the facilities are aplenty, restaurants included. Nothing is missing here.

  • La Caleta, Spain

    La Caleta is a beach located in the historical center of the city of Cádiz, Spain.
